Transaction 85de497ca8424ae189e5ed38a09e870efc362aad7cbae834129efced029afa65
1 Input
1 Output
-
85de497ca8424ae189e5ed38a09e870efc362aad7cbae834129efced029afa65:0
- value
- 80590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0fa0d59fc22b03106a2b045a4ec3f384045ae3e5 OP_EQUAL
- address
- 337ejPvUpbd3QZ2aFTtL3dVSM8FGYY8rbF